My kids have been back in school for a few weeks now, and we have already been dealing with the fun of school germs and adjusting to a new routine. Back to school in our house (and probably yours…) means a new bedtime routine, new morning routine and often a new lunch schedule. Honestly, even our dinner time changes due to sports and after school activities, and can look different from day to day! And don’t get me started on picky eating…
All of that to say – these things can contribute regularity issues in the bathroom for our kids. If you are a parent, chances are good you have dealt with this at some point!
To help overcome this issue, Culturelle® created new Culturelle® Kids Regularity Gentle-Go™ Formula with a gentle blend of dietary fiber from inulin, a prebiotic vegetable fiber and whole kiwi fruit. Another key ingredient, Lactobacillus GG, the most studied probiotic strain,†† works in harmony with the fiber to promote regularity, helping kids go easier while keeping their digestive systems running smoothly.* Culturelle® Kids Regularity Gentle-Go™ Formula works in harmony with the body to gently yet effectively restore the natural balance of good bacteria in the digestive tract and help promote daily regularity to help kids go easier.* It’s a drug-free way to gently encourage natural bowel function.* You can view their website HERE for more info on this product.
